Solana Sees Unexpected Institutional Investment Despite Price Drop

Despite a significant price drop in recent months, Solana (SOL) has seen a surprising influx of investment from institutional players through exchange-traded funds (ETFs). According to reports, these funds have attracted around $1.5 billion in inflows since their launch in the United States.

This unexpected trend has raised eyebrows among market observers, as assets that experience sharp price drops typically struggle to attract new capital. However, Solana ETFs seem to be bucking this trend, with about half of the demand reportedly coming from institutional investors.

The strong interest from larger players suggests that they may be positioning for a potential recovery in the cryptocurrency's value. This has led some analysts to speculate about the possibility of a longer-term upward trend for Solana.
